First experience of application of modular endoprosthesis for treatment of bone sarcomas in the Federal Research Center of Pediatric Hematology, Oncology, and Immunology named after Dmitriy Rogachev

https://doi.org/10.17650/2311-1267-2014-0-4-48-54

Abstract

At present, endoprosthesis of bones and joints with the use of modular oncology prosthesis is the most common method of organ-preserving treatment. Since the moment of opening of the FCRC of PHOI named after Dmitriy Rogachev, over 20 surgical operations for endoprosthesis replacement have been performed in the department of surgery of children and adolescents. MSTS (Musculoskeletal Tumor Society Score) international scale was used for assessment of the functional result after the surgical therapy. The worst result in accordance with the scale comprised 50 %, the best result comprised 93 %. The average index was 76 %. The possibility of the intra-operational varying of the replacement volume of the postresection defect is a good feature of modular endoprosthesis that saves the surgeon from possible errors of the pre-operational planning and unpleasant findings in the course of the operation. This simplified performance of endoprosthesis replacement in conditions of a small medical center with little clinical experience in this field, particularly in the course of performance of operations for children. Endoprosthesis secures good onclological and functional results as well as favors the most adequate social adaptation of a child.
